The barred hamlet is a small, vibrant reef fish known for its striking vertical stripes. Typically reaching 4-6 inches and weighing up to 0.5 pounds, it inhabits coral reefs in the Caribbean. It feeds on small crustaceans and fish. Notably, the barred hamlet exhibits simultaneous hermaphroditism, allowing individuals to alternate roles during spawning. This summary is AI generated
